Why I'm in the Network For a New Culture


Each of us comes into the network with different agendas. Some of us seek community for the sake of community, seeking only mutually compatible friends and lovers to share our lives with. Some seek a platform to express their own dreams, thoughts and visions. A few embrace power--seeking to do good works without taking the time to look at their own fears and scars. Some seek sexual gratification and nothing more. Others seek to heal the emptiness they feel in their hearts caused by tumultuous childhoods and emotional hurts in their adult lives. And then there are those who seek a oneness with the earth.

The earth is my agenda, and my criteria for joining the network. I can hear her sing, and I've heard her cry, and now she calls out gently to her children to come home.

We are all her children.

For too long we have been lost in the everyday struggles of living. We have allowed ourselves to become caught in the traps of dysfunctional relationships, drug and alcohol abuse, consumerism and the myriad of other distractions that we use to fill the emptiness in our hearts. When behaviors come out of fear, we allow the fear to feed into the bigger picture of violence, and it is this violence that feeds into the destruction of our earth. Our earth asks each of us to have the courage to step away from our own fears and stop the violence. She trusts that we can do it.

The earth, like all great mothers, loves her children unconditionally. All of the reasons listed above as to why someone would join the network are valid. Our earth doesn't really care what the personal agenda is, all she cares is that the journey brings her children home.
